Understanding Hemoglobinuria and Its Causes

Hemoglobinuria develops when red blood cells rupture and release hemoglobin into the plasma. Normally, hemoglobin remains inside red blood cells, carrying oxygen throughout the body. When these cells break down excessively, the hemoglobin escapes into the bloodstream. The body’s natural proteins attempt to bind this free hemoglobin, but when overwhelmed, the kidneys filter it into the urine. Several conditions can cause this abnormal breakdown. Paroxysmal nocturnal hemoglobinuria is a rare acquired disorder where defective red blood cells are destroyed by the immune system. Autoimmune hemolytic anemia occurs when the immune system mistakenly attacks healthy red blood cells. Other causes include severe infections, certain medications, blood transfusion reactions, strenuous exercise, mechanical damage from artificial heart valves, and exposure to toxins. Genetic conditions like G6PD deficiency can also make red blood cells more fragile and prone to rupture under specific triggers.

Signs and Symptoms of Hemoglobinuria

The most distinctive sign of hemoglobinuria is dark-colored urine, ranging from pink or red to brown or cola-colored, depending on the concentration of hemoglobin present. This discoloration is often most noticeable in the first morning urine. Beyond urine changes, individuals may experience symptoms related to the underlying hemolysis. Fatigue and weakness are common due to reduced oxygen delivery when red blood cell counts drop. Pale skin or jaundice may develop as the body processes the breakdown products of hemoglobin. Some people experience back pain or abdominal discomfort, particularly in the kidney region. Shortness of breath and rapid heartbeat can occur as the body attempts to compensate for reduced oxygen-carrying capacity. In severe cases, individuals may notice frequent infections, easy bruising, or blood clots. Symptoms can vary significantly depending on whether the hemolysis is acute or chronic, with sudden onset cases often presenting more dramatic signs.

Diagnosis and Treatment Options

Diagnosing hemoglobinuria requires a comprehensive evaluation beginning with a detailed medical history and physical examination. A urinalysis is the primary test, revealing the presence of hemoglobin without intact red blood cells, distinguishing it from hematuria where whole red blood cells appear in urine. Blood tests measure hemoglobin levels, haptoglobin, lactate dehydrogenase, and bilirubin to assess the degree of hemolysis. A complete blood count reveals anemia and abnormal red blood cell characteristics. Flow cytometry may be used to diagnose specific conditions like paroxysmal nocturnal hemoglobinuria. Additional tests might include Coombs test for autoimmune causes, G6PD enzyme levels, or bone marrow examination in complex cases. Treatment depends entirely on the underlying cause. For paroxysmal nocturnal hemoglobinuria, complement inhibitor medications can prevent red blood cell destruction. Autoimmune cases may require corticosteroids or immunosuppressive drugs. Supportive care includes blood transfusions for severe anemia, folic acid supplementation to support red blood cell production, and adequate hydration to protect kidney function. Avoiding triggers like certain medications or infections is crucial for prevention.

Managing Hemoglobinuria and Preventing Complications

Successful management of hemoglobinuria requires ongoing monitoring and lifestyle adjustments tailored to the specific underlying condition. Regular follow-up appointments allow healthcare providers to track hemoglobin levels, kidney function, and overall health status. Individuals with chronic hemoglobinuria should maintain adequate hydration, as this helps dilute hemoglobin in the urine and reduces the risk of kidney damage. Iron supplementation may be necessary since chronic hemoglobin loss can lead to iron deficiency. For those with paroxysmal nocturnal hemoglobinuria, vaccination against meningococcal infections is essential before starting complement inhibitor therapy. Avoiding known triggers is equally important—this might include certain medications, extreme physical exertion, or exposure to cold temperatures depending on the specific cause. Patients should be educated about recognizing signs of hemolytic crisis, such as sudden darkening of urine, severe fatigue, or fever, which require immediate medical attention. Preventive care also involves managing complications like blood clots, which are more common in certain types of hemoglobinuria. Anticoagulation therapy may be prescribed for individuals at high risk.
